Fidelity MSCI Consumer Discretionary Index ETF

185 hedge funds and large institutions have $521M invested in Fidelity MSCI Consumer Discretionary Index ETF in 2024 Q1 according to their latest regulatory filings, with 23 funds opening new positions, 70 increasing their positions, 50 reducing their positions, and 28 closing their positions.
